About Deep Creek Horse Camp

If you like horseback riding in the North Carolina side of the Great Smoky Mountains National Park, you can do it all from our Deep Creek horse camp. We’re only a mile from the Deep Creek trail head in the National Park. Ride along the streams.... More

★★★★★ 5.0 Christine Nibblett · May 2019

Amazing place to stay and experience the mountains from horse back! You have to haul your own horses in no horses for rent. James Clarke is an awesome camp host. The trails are plenty and waterfalls galore! These trails are NOT for beginner riders or horses. You must have experience although there are plenty of trails to pick the type of riding you would like to do. Keep in mind these are mountains!
